Nintendo Switch Online Will Add Jet Force Gemini in December

The fan-favourite Rare-developed shooter, which originally launched for N64 in 1999, will soon be available on the subscription service.

The pace at which Nintendo adds new games to Nintendo Switch Online (and the quality of the games it adds) has been inconsistent at best, though the next game that’ll be added to the service’s catalog is one that many are bound to be pleased about.

Nintendo has announced that Jet Force Gemini will be coming to Nintendo Switch Online sometime next month, though a specific release date hasn’t been announced. Jet Force Gemini was developed and published by Rare for the N64 back in 1999, and though it certainly wasn’t as prominent of a hit as some other titles made for the console by the studio – from Banjo-Kazooie to GoldenEye 007 – the third person shooter still very much something of a fan-favourite.

With Jet Force Gemini being an N64 title, it will be availably only to subscribers of Nintendo Switch Online + Expansion Pack, so if you’re a member of the service’s base tier and want to dive into the game, you’re going to have to upgrade.
